      Russia Places German Journalist on Wanted List Amid Media Crackdown

      Russia has placed German journalist Michael Martens on its wanted list following his inquiry to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elensky regarding Russian military casualties. This action, reported by the Kyiv Post, is seen as part of a broader crackdown on foreign media by the Russian government.

      The move reflects escalating tensions between Russia and Western entities, which may hinder diplomatic efforts aimed at resolving the ongoing conflict in Ukraine. The incident raises concerns about Russia's willingness to engage in dialogue and its approach to media scrutiny.

      Market reactions indicate a decline in confidence regarding a potential ceasefire agreement between Russia and Ukraine by December 31, 2026. Current market pricing suggests only a 23% likelihood of a YES outcome, a significant drop from earlier expectations.
